Some people prefer to work for a large company. Other prefer to work for a small company. Which would you prefer? Use specific reasons and details to support your choice.

The working environment is different for differ rent organisations. Even two large companies or two small companies have absolutely varied work culture, but in general terms we can make a difference in large and small companies with some parameter. I have experience working with large and small firms and based on my experience I personally prefer to work with a small organisations due to several reasons which I’ll explain in following essay.

Firstly, It is important to have some extent of freedom in work culture. IF an individual wants to propose an opinion or idea for certain work, he should get an opportunity to project his thoughts. This is required to keep work force motivated. For example, when I was in large company, we were working on an improvement project. We had a big team with a leader ( my immidiate boss) who gave all updates to higher management. During project, I and my teammates came up with an idea to do things in better way, but somehow my leader couldn’t get convinced. Also due to gap in management levels, we were unable to propose this idea to anyone else. The experience was disappointing and dragged out the enthusiasum towards work from most of my collegues.

Secondly, Small firms have few peoples working in a office. So everyone almost knows every other person working. Most of the bosses even know who is peon in the office. This helps bosses recognise the good performer in a team. One can’t take false credit for other persons work. In my personal experience, I’m a shy person and don’t like to talk much about my work or credits. When I was in a large company, I had a hard time to communicate to top bosses about my achievements. Even for some instances ,my senior took credit for my work. The large companies generally have many layers of hierarche so to reach to bosses or the people who are actual decision makers is very difficult. On the other hand, in small firms, my boss worked in close proximity. He had complete information of work performed by every individual. So without mentioning much about my work, I always got good incentives and appreciation for my work.

In conclusion, small companies can offer an individual freedom for work and proper recognition for work which holds employees interests in work and gives him satisfaction of work. Due to all these reasons I will prefer to work with small firms
